Strength in Support: How Law Enforcement Officers Face Addiction and PTSD

Strength in Support: How Law Enforcement Officers Face Addiction and PTSD

Addiction, First Responders, PTSD, Substance AbuseBy Warriors HeartSeptember 29, 2020

Law enforcement officers face immense stress and trauma in their daily duties, making them vulnerable to PTSD and substance abuse. Warriors Heart offers specialized treatment designed for LEOs, providing a safe and understanding environment for healing and recovery.
